How to Create a Sportsbook

A sportsbook is a type of gambling establishment that accepts wagers on various sporting events. These bets can be placed on anything from how many points or goals a team will score to which player will have the best statistical performance. The goal of a sportsbook is to maximize revenue while minimizing risk. This is done by setting betting odds that are in line with the probability of the event occurring. The bookie’s profit comes from a percentage of the total payouts made by winning bettors.

In the US, there are a number of different bodies that regulate gambling. These regulatory bodies have different laws and regulations that a sportsbook must comply with. Some states only allow sports betting through licensed casinos, while others do not. This is why it’s important to know which states you can legally operate your sportsbook in before beginning the process.

Another thing to consider when creating a sportsbook is the level of customization you can offer your users. This is an important factor to keep in mind because if you don’t offer enough customization options, your site will look just like every other gambling site out there. And this can be a turn-off for many users.

It’s also crucial to choose a software solution that can handle all of your sportsbook operations. You’ll need a back office system, front-end interface, and customer service software that will make the experience of placing bets as smooth and seamless as possible. This is especially important if you plan to offer live betting during games. A good software solution will provide a unified front end and back office system for your sportsbook, which will increase user engagement.

You’ll also need to decide how you will pay your players. Some sportsbooks will charge a flat fee for each player they take, while others will charge a percentage of each bet. While the latter option is more expensive, it can help you stay profitable year-round. Pay per head sportsbook solutions are a great way to avoid paying flat fees during the Super Bowl and other major sporting events.

When you’re deciding on how to set up your sportsbook, you should first determine what kind of sports you want to cover. For example, you might want to only cover major leagues or include a number of international competitions. This will help you focus on your target audience.

Once you’ve determined what sports to cover, you can start thinking about the kinds of bets you want to offer your customers. For example, you might want to offer a variety of prop bets or adjust lines after player and team news.

Then, you’ll need to create a database that will hold all the information about each event. Finally, you’ll need to design an app that will make it easy for users to find and place bets on the events they’re interested in. This will be key to your success as a sportsbook owner.